Thousands expected to greet Obama
Thousands of people are expected to attend an open air concert and address when US President Barack Obama arrives in Ireland today.
Mr Obama will speak to the Dublin city centre audience at around tea time following entertainment involving many well-known Irish artists as part of his 24-hour visit.
